The problem is the streerer tube which is pressed in is always too short.

Has anyone ever had one lengthened? or is this a stupid question. :shock:

I cannot remember where I seen this so what comes next may not be helpful but..........

You can get something that allows you to extent your steerer tube, similar to a quill stem converter, but that is strong enough to act as steerer tube for when the headtube of a frame is too long. The device comprises a tube that is the diameter of a 1&1/8th inch steerer tubes internal diameter. An expander bolt secures it in place and external shims bring it up to the external diameter, result a longer steerer tube.

All I can suggest is try google and ebay, they do exist and should solve the steerers length problem.

amp still have steerers. i believe someone on here had one changed recently?
 
You will need somewhere with a press, as local bike shops might find this too hard to do, local engineering firms are your best bet.

sales@amp-research.com still do all the parts for AMP's, they're a good bunch to deal with too, no bullsh*t just honest good service.
